Program Details
The program is to make live the auberge in a natural reserve in lac de Tanay.
It's important to notice that the place is in a remote area. Guests have to leave the car in the below car park and walk up the mountain to reach lac de Taney.
During the summer period, there are guests who want to escape from the hectic city lives and get fresh air.
The program is to be on site during the summer when we have bookings , receive the guests and prepare a breakfast. Guests in general stay for the night and then leave for hiking tours.
We would like to have a couple or even a family to stay in our place.
You have a vehicle (Quad) to your disposal to drive up the hill until the car park or if you need to buy breakfast ingredients.
Activities & Shift
During the summer months, we seek a person or a couple to independently look after the Auberge. All reservations are made online by guests. Volunteers will be responsible for managing the Auberge without direct supervision. We live 40 km away in Lausanne and will visit occasionally to bring food supplies or address major needs. Daily supervision or on-site assistance is not provided.
Volunteers must feel comfortable living, working, and making decisions on their own in a remote mountain environment.
